WAWindy AI 08 July 2026Knight Bay is a coastal bay in the US Virgin Islands offering fishing for yellowtail snapper, great barracuda, and mutton snapper in the crystal-clear Caribbean marine environment. Spot Features: Knight Bay is a marine bay in the US Virgin Islands, with coral reef structure and clear tropical water. Yellowtail and mutton snapper are caught on small jigs and cut bait near the reef, great barracuda with flashy lures near the reef edges and in open water. Standard Caribbean reef fishing techniques apply. Seasonality: Yellowtail snapper and great barracuda are year-round residents of Knight Bay in the US Virgin Islands, most actively feeding at night and during twilight. Mutton snapper move near the reef year-round. The stable tropical climate allows fishing in all 12 months.
